Nicaragua vs Haiti: Crucial CONCACAF World Cup Qualifier Preview
The October 9, 2025 clash between Nicaragua and Haiti at Estadio Nacional de Fútbol represents a pivotal moment in CONCACAF’s Final Round of World Cup qualifying. Both nations enter this match winless through their opening fixtures, amplifying the pressure considerably. Historically, Haiti boasts dominance in this fixture with three consecutive victories, including comprehensive 2-0 wins in the 2019 Gold Cup and 2018 Nations League.
Tactically, Nicaragua’s manager Marco “El Fantasma” Figueroa has promised an aggressive approach, declaring “We’re going to attack, not retreat.” This marks a significant departure from their typically conservative style. Haiti counters with blistering pace on the wings and the tournament’s current joint-top scorer Duckens Nazon, who netted a hat-trick against Costa Rica.
Key matchup aspects:
- Nicaragua’s defensive organization vs Haiti’s transitional speed
- Midfield battle featuring Nicaragua’s Jocimar Nino vs Haiti’s Carlens Arcus
- Set-piece efficiency (Haiti conceded 63% aerial duels last match)

Tactical Breakdown: Predicted Lineups and Key Battles


Nicaragua’s expected 4-2-3-1 formation:
- GK: Lorente
- Backline: Quijano (C), Casco, Montenegro, Gutierrez
- Midfield: Nino, Perez
- Attack: Barrera, Cadena, Belli
- ST: Coronel
Haiti’s probable 4-3-3 setup:
- GK: Duverger
- Backline: Ade, Lambese, Jean, Alceus
- Midfield: Arcus (C), Pierrot, Antoine
- Forward: Nazon, Etienne, Simon
The duel between Nicaragua’s veteran captain Josué Quijano and Haiti’s prolific Duckens Nazon could decide the match. Quijano’s positional awareness (83% interception rate) contrasts sharply with Nazon’s movement (averages 5.2 off-ball runs per 90 minutes).

Historical Context and Qualification Scenarios
This meeting marks the 12th encounter between the nations since 1975. Haiti’s recent dominance overshadows Nicaragua’s lone victory—a 3-1 friendly win in 2009. Current Group C standings intensify the drama:
| Team | Points | Goal Difference | Next Fixture |
|---|---|---|---|
| Costa Rica | 4 | +2 | vs Jamaica |
| Haiti | 1 | -1 | vs Nicaragua |
| Nicaragua | 0 | -3 | vs Haiti |
A Nicaraguan victory would propel them from last place to playoff contention, while Haiti risks falling behind schedule with defeat. The 2026 expanded format (three automatic CONCACAF spots plus two intercontinental playoffs) means even one point could prove crucial.
